From 38d2f69eb61b27e6604f53ea8dffdd4ac19b69fd Mon Sep 17 00:00:00 2001 From: Max Schwenk Date: Wed, 8 Jul 2026 21:39:57 +0000 Subject: [PATCH] fix(app): reconverge session load with upstream to fix deep-link race Realign server-session loadMessages, timeline model, and server-errors to upstream/dev so the initial limit=2 page backfills its user-message parents (upstream's parent-hydration). This is what makes the small deep-link load sufficient; our fork had branched before upstream added it and papered over the gap with a fragile 5-attempt retry loop and a simplified readiness check, which lost the race when a fast limit=200 prefetch resolved before a throttled limit=2 initial load. Drop those hacks (retry loop, ready simplification, inline not-found error) and keep only the one still-needed divergence: release the meta.loading flag when the finishing load still owns the slot, since upstream still gates that solely on the generation and can wedge loading=true forever.
